Features

1) Built-in bias resistors enable the configuration of an inverter circuit without connecting external input resistors (see equivalent circuit).

2) The bias resistors consist of thin-film resistors with complete isolation to allow negative biasing of the input. They also have the advantage of almost completely eliminating parasitic effects.

3) Only the on/off conditions need to be set for operation, making device design easy.

These are the standard products of "digital transistors" which ROHM invented and marketed first in the world.

Features

Standard digital transistor

Built-In Biasing Resistors

Small Surface Mount Package

Pb Free/RoHS Compliant

Features

1) Built-In Biasing Resistors, R1 = R2 = 22k.

2) Built-in bias resistors enable the configuration of an inverter circuit without connecting external input resistors (see equivalent circuit).

3) The bias resistors consist of thin-film resistors with complete isolation to allow negative biasing of the input. They also have the advantage of completely eliminating parasitic effects.

4) Only the on/off conditions need to be set for operation, making the circuit design easy.

5) Complementary NPN Types :DTC124E series

6) Complex transistors :UMA1N/ FMA1A (PNP type)

7) Lead Free/RoHS Compliant.

Application

Switching circuit, Inverter circuit, Interface circuit, Driver circuit
